Job description

Join our team as a Production Associate / Material Handler. This person is handling & assembling parts in order to produce small portable cylinders. In addition, this role may package/band, weigh, and load/unload material from machines and stage material in a timely and accurate manner. This Material Handler is responsible for assembling parts, setting up machines for use as well as performing multiple tasks throughout the day to ensure safe and quality production. This position requires a self-starter with a strong work ethic and a desire to perform the duties to the highest standard.

Minimum pay starting at $17 -18 an hour, plus $1.50 shift differential!

  • 2nd shift 3 PM-11 PM
  • 3rd shift 11 PM - 7 AM

We offer a excellent benefits package including, Health, Dental, and life insurance, 401K Match, paid vacation, paid Parental Leave, and tuition assistance!
